Precision Particle checking & Filter System Optimization: the muse of performance
Air filtration programs are the main protection versus particulate contamination, but without the need of proper checking, their functionality is frequently guesswork. functioning filters also extensive wastes Electricity, though changing them much too early wastes resources. Missing a decrease in filter effectiveness may result in costly contamination. Laser particle counters clear away the guesswork by providing real-time data on particle concentrations upstream and downstream of filters. LPCs precisely measure filtration effectiveness (e.g., MERV ratings in actual problems), assisting services professionals:
Validate Filter overall performance: ensure that set up filters are meeting their specified performance criteria in the true-entire world surroundings, not just under suitable lab circumstances.
improve Filter adjust Schedules: shift from time-based mostly filter replacement schedules in direction of situation-primarily based upkeep. LPC facts reveals the specific minute a filter's performance drops underneath read more appropriate amounts, ensuring It truly is replaced precisely when essential. This prevents premature disposal of nonetheless-useful filters and avoids the challenges affiliated with jogging degraded filters.
discover Leaks and Bypasses: Sudden spikes in downstream particle counts can instantaneously indicate filter seal failures, improper set up, or bypasses within the ductwork, letting for quick corrective action before major contamination occurs.
reduce more than-filtration: in certain environments, specifying filters with excessively superior effectiveness rankings can result in important Electricity penalties as a result of enhanced force drop. LPC information will help determine the actual degree of filtration necessary to keep up the focus on cleanliness level, likely permitting for using considerably less restrictive, additional Vitality-efficient filters with no compromising air good quality.
This specific monitoring transforms filter management from the reactive, plan-driven activity right into a proactive, information-driven technique, immediately minimizing squander affiliated with filter resources and the labor involved in unneeded changes.
Slashing Electrical power Waste: Linking clean up Air with reduce electrical power costs
Strength usage is a major operational expenditure, especially for facilities with stringent air quality needs that rely greatly on HVAC and air filtration devices. working these units at entire capacity consistently, in spite of precise require, is an important source of Electricity squander. Laser particle counters provide the intelligence essential to work these systems extra successfully.
Demand-Controlled Filtration and Ventilation: LPCs check particle ranges to allow need-managed systems. When particle counts are very low, the process lowers supporter speeds or airflow, reducing Electricity use. If particles increase towards a established threshold, the method will increase action only as necessary, staying away from regular greatest operation.
Optimizing Air modify prices (ACR): Cleanrooms typically count on large ACRs to keep up cleanliness. LPC details can validate if existing ACRs are necessary or could be properly reduced though retaining ISO class or GMP quality, conserving Strength by lowering supporter electrical power.
Reducing Filter Pressure fall effect: Optimizing filter collection based on particle info lowers force drops across the system. considering the fact that enthusiast Electricity use will depend on beating strain drops, even small reductions deliver substantial Electrical power financial savings.
Integration with developing Automation units (BAS): fashionable LPCs combine with BAS, generating particle rely data a critical input for creating Strength tactics. This allows HVAC programs to coordinate particulate load with occupancy, temperature, and humidity for improved effectiveness.
By guaranteeing that Vitality is expended on air purification only when and where by it's certainly necessary, LPCs add on to minimized operational expenses and a more compact environmental footprint.

Boosting Production Efficiency & Slashing Defect charges: guarding Product good quality
In many industries, specifically electronics, pharmaceuticals, health care devices, and aerospace, particulate contamination is often a immediate explanation for product defects, decreased yields, and dear rework or remembers. protecting a pristine production ecosystem is paramount.
true-Time Contamination Alerts: LPCs alert operators instantaneously when particle counts exceed acceptable concentrations. This allows fast motion to pause manufacturing, discover the contamination source (e.g., machines problems, staff mistake, content shedding), and fix it prior to compromising a batch. This proactive technique cuts scrap costs and squander.
Process Optimization: Monitoring particle stages in the course of production methods can establish processes that create the most contamination. This details can help guideline approach changes, products changes, or localized extraction to reduce particle generation, bettering very first-go yields.
Troubleshooting Yield Issues: When yields fall unexpectedly, LPC knowledge gives worthwhile context. evaluating yield info with historic particle developments assists promptly determine or rule out airborne contamination, speeding up troubleshooting and minimizing downtime.
lowering Downtime: By protecting against major contamination functions that need intensive cleaning, LPCs support keep constant manufacturing uptime and enhance producing efficiency.
By safeguarding the generation environment, LPCs specifically translate into bigger solution high quality, decreased squander from defects, and improved In general tools usefulness (OEE).
boosting Environmental Command System (ECS) effectiveness: Holistic procedure functionality
Laser particle counters Never just watch isolated details; they provide insights into your efficiency of your entire environmental Manage process, like HVAC interactions, air dealing with units (AHUs), and General airflow patterns.
System Balancing Verification: LPCs can confirm the ECS delivers right air quality to important parts. information can reveal imbalances, with a few spots about-ventilated and Other people slipping small, aiding change for more efficient air distribution.
AHU effectiveness Monitoring: inserting LPCs in advance of and following critical AHU factors (like cooling coils or humidifiers) allows evaluate their impact on particle stages and detect troubles like coil fouling or h2o carry-more than that may trigger contamination.
Reducing Unnecessary products biking: By tracking actual particle load, systems can prevent needless start out/end cycles and decrease dress in on admirers, compressors, and dampers. This smarter control lowers pressure and extends machines lifestyle.
This holistic view enabled by LPCs assures all the environmental Handle infrastructure operates efficiently, reducing Vitality use and mechanical anxiety across the board.
